109 changes: 109 additions & 0 deletions pkg/fab/api.go
@@ -0,0 +1,109 @@
/*
Copyright SecureKey Technologies Inc. All Rights Reserved.
SPDX-License-Identifier: Apache-2.0
*/

package fab

import (
"github.com/hyperledger/fabric-sdk-go/pkg/common/errors/retry"
"github.com/hyperledger/fabric-sdk-go/pkg/core/config/endpoint"
)

//endpointConfigEntity contains endpoint config elements needed by endpointconfig
type endpointConfigEntity struct {
Client ClientConfig
Channels map[string]ChannelEndpointConfig
Organizations map[string]OrganizationConfig
Orderers map[string]OrdererConfig
Peers map[string]PeerConfig
}

//entityMatchers for endpoint configuration
type entityMatchers struct {
matchers map[string][]MatchConfig
}

// ClientConfig provides the definition of the client configuration
type ClientConfig struct {
Organization string
TLSCerts ClientTLSConfig
}

// ClientTLSConfig contains the client TLS configuration
type ClientTLSConfig struct {
//Client TLS information
Client endpoint.TLSKeyPair
}

// OrdererConfig defines an orderer configuration
type OrdererConfig struct {
URL string
GRPCOptions map[string]interface{}
TLSCACerts endpoint.TLSConfig
}

// PeerConfig defines a peer configuration
type PeerConfig struct {
URL string
EventURL string
GRPCOptions map[string]interface{}
TLSCACerts endpoint.TLSConfig
}

// OrganizationConfig provides the definition of an organization in the network
type OrganizationConfig struct {
MSPID string
CryptoPath string
Users map[string]endpoint.TLSKeyPair
Peers []string
CertificateAuthorities []string
}

// ChannelEndpointConfig provides the definition of channels for the network
type ChannelEndpointConfig struct {
// Orderers list of ordering service nodes
Orderers []string
// Peers a list of peer-channels that are part of this organization
// to get the real Peer config object, use the Name field and fetch NetworkConfig.Peers[Name]
Peers map[string]PeerChannelConfig
//Policies list of policies for channel
Policies ChannelPolicies
}

//ChannelPolicies defines list of policies defined for a channel
type ChannelPolicies struct {
//Policy for querying channel block
QueryChannelConfig QueryChannelConfigPolicy
}

//QueryChannelConfigPolicy defines opts for channelConfigBlock
type QueryChannelConfigPolicy struct {
MinResponses int
MaxTargets int
RetryOpts retry.Opts
}

// PeerChannelConfig defines the peer capabilities
type PeerChannelConfig struct {
EndorsingPeer bool
ChaincodeQuery bool
LedgerQuery bool
EventSource bool
}

// MatchConfig contains match pattern and substitution pattern
// for pattern matching of network configured hostnames or channel names with static config
type MatchConfig struct {
Pattern string

// these are used for hostname mapping
URLSubstitutionExp string
EventURLSubstitutionExp string
SSLTargetOverrideURLSubstitutionExp string
MappedHost string

// this is used for Name mapping instead of hostname mappings
MappedName string
}
